The primary focus of QA Audit Programs is to assess the effectiveness of maintenance programs. This is essential in ensuring that maintenance activities are performed according to established standards and procedures. By evaluating the processes and outcomes of maintenance operations, QA audits help identify areas for improvement, ensure compliance with regulations, and enhance overall operational safety and efficiency.

Effective maintenance is crucial in aviation, where adherence to safety and performance standards directly impacts the safety of flight operations. QA Audit Programs systematically review records, procedures, and practices to ensure that everything aligns with specified quality benchmarks. This, in turn, helps in identifying potential risks and implementing corrective actions to optimize maintenance activities, ensuring the fleet's readiness and safety.

While enhancing team collaboration, improving employee morale, and managing budget allocations are all important aspects of organizational effectiveness, they do not specifically capture the primary intent of QA Audit Programs within the context of maintenance. By focusing on the assessment of maintenance effectiveness, QA audits contribute to a safer and more reliable aviation environment.
